What’s In The 4th of July Party Planner?

The 4th of July Party Planner Printable provides you with the following pages: 

  • 4th of July Party Planner Cover to place inside the clear cover of a three-ring binder.
  • Spine Insert so you can easily identify your 4th of July Planner on the shelf.
  • Belongs to Page in case you accidentally leave your planner somewhere.
  • Daily Planner to map out your schedule and priorities by the day.
  • Weekly Planner so you can jot down what needs to be done each day of the week.
  • Monthly Planner to write in main goals for each day.
  • Party Budget because you don’t want your 4th of July party to derail your financial goals.
  • Party Planner to plan the details of your event like the location, time, decor ideas, activities and games, food, and dessert to name a few. I’m all about keeping things simple but if you’d like to prepare a special dessert, check out these patriotic dessert ideas!
  • Party Action Plan that helps you put your plan into action with a to do list, supplies to buy, groceries to buy, and places to call.
  • Guest List so you can easily record who has been invited and who has RSVPd!
  • Project Planner that gives you space to plan a project for your party with room for supplies needed, things to buy, step by step instructions, and space to draw a sketch or write a few notes.
  • Party Schedule with space for times and activities if you like your parties to have a bit of structure so you don’t forget the activities you’ve planned.
  • Party Note Sheet so you can get your thoughts out of your head and onto paper.
  • 4th of July Sign to frame in a standard 8-1/2 x 11″ frame for a quick and easy way to decorate.
  • 4th of July Banner Flags to decorate your space in a festive way.
  • Popcorn Party Favor Tags for a quick and easy party favor that pops!

Games are always fun to have on hand for any gathering and the 4th of July is no exception. Here are a few games we have played at 4th of July parties:

  • Guess How Many 4th of July Game – This game is perfect for guests to play at their leisure or when there’s a lull in conversation!
  • 4th of July Trivia Game – When you want to gather your guests together, this trivia game is perfect for testing your guest’s knowledge on the 4th of July and getting them rolling with laughter as they try to shout their answers, first!
  • Name That Patriotic Song – While your guests are gathered, burst out song lyrics and see who can guess the song!
  • Who Is Most Like A Firecracker – Then, add a little sparkle to your party and determine who is the most like a firecracker!
